The Prosecutor's Office next to the High Court of Cassation and Justice launched, on Wednesday, 12 searches in Bucharest and Târgu Mureș, in a criminal case targeting the bankruptcy of the insurance company Euroins. The investigation focuses on crimes such as embezzlement, fraudulent management, and money laundering, considering the criminal activities carried out between 2017 and 2023 by the company's management.
It is suspected that decision-makers implemented fraudulent mechanisms to decapitalize Euroins, redirecting financial resources to affiliated entities and failing to pay compensation to policyholders. The Financial Supervisory Authority found serious deficiencies in the damage reserves, and in 2023, Euroins was declared insolvent. The searches target 10 individuals from the company's management, and prosecutors emphasize that these actions are part of a broader investigation to gather necessary evidence for resolving the case.
